Andrew M. Fortis
Andrew Fortis is a founding Partner of Hummingbird Lawyers LLP and is responsible for its Real Estate and Business Law groups.
After completing his Bachelor of Arts degree in political science from York University, Andrew obtained his Juris Doctor from Michigan State University’s Law School in 1999 and was called to the New York State Bar that same year. After completing his U.S. law degree and New York licence, he returned to Canada and was called to the Ontario Bar in 2002.
After spending some time on Bay Street, he started on his journey building and growing what is now Hummingbird Lawyers LLP.
Continuing his passion for real estate law, he obtained his Master of Laws in real estate from Osgoode Hall at York University and was designated by the Law Society of Ontario as a Certified Specialist in Real Estate Law in 2016. Andrew is an active member of the Ontario Bar Association’s Real Property Executive; past roles include Secretary, Vice-Chair and Chair. He is a regular speaker for the Law Society of Ontario and the Ontario Bar Association and has been recognized as an expert in real estate by the Superior Court of Justice. Andrew also tutors for the Law Society of Ontario Bar Admission Course (Real Estate).
While Andrew’s practice consists of all matters of real estate, including residential and commercial acquisitions, dispositions, leasing and financing, complex private financings, development deals for subdivisions and condominiums, along with title rectification matters involving easements and adverse possession claims, he also provides expert opinions on solicitor negligence and is retained for specialty issues such as applications for Absolute Title and Possessory Title.
